My Ex-Husband Took the House, the Car, and All Our Money in the Divorce — He Never Saw the Twist That Was Waiting for Him

When the gavel fell, James leaned back like a king who’d conquered it all—the house, the cars, the accounts. I zipped my bag and laughed softly. He thought he’d won. He had no idea the trap he built was already closing. He’d spent our marriage chasing trophies: houses with columns, watches he couldn’t afford, and an image polished for applause. I was just another accessory—until my mother entered the picture. She’d helped us buy the house, writing the check for the down payment on one condition: she’d live in the downstairs suite.

He agreed instantly, too focused on the keys to care. Years later, when the marriage collapsed, I stopped fighting. I let him have it all. The house? Take it. The cars? Yours. He strutted from court victorious—never realizing my mother’s life estate was written into the deed. The house was his only until she was gone.

When he came home to celebrate, she greeted him with tea and the deed he’d never read. “I’ll be here as long as I live, James,” she said. Now I live in a small, bright apartment, running my business in peace. My mother still tends her garden; her laughter fills the house he can’t sell or renovate. His reputation—once gleaming—has tarnished.

People ask if I regret giving him everything. I smile. I didn’t give him everything. I left him the one thing he loved most—control—and watched it turn into his cage.
